BUMP’s songs often have strong storytelling, and this track is arguably one of the most representative among them.

Even people who aren’t fans tend to love “K,” a tale about an artist and a black cat—truly a story set to melody.

The deeply immersive lyrics are moving, and by the end there’s a realization that brings you to tears before you know it.

Formed by childhood friends from kindergarten, the four-piece rock band BUMP OF CHICKEN has had a profound impact on the rock scene within J-pop.

Their 20th digital-only single, “Sleep Walking Orchestra,” was written as the opening theme for the TV anime Delicious in Dungeon.

Its lyrics, which teach the value of living fully in the present even while wavering in the unstoppable flow of time, are sure to support hearts that feel on the verge of stopping in the face of hardship.

With a spacious, layered ensemble that gives you a push from behind, it’s a dramatic anthem of encouragement.

The song released by BUMP OF CHICKEN in July 2019 is a heartwarming love song that depicts the moment when the world changes upon meeting someone you love.

It was also used as the theme song for Lotte’s 70th anniversary commemorative anime, “Baby I Love You Daze.” Its pop melody and the friendly phrase “Baby I love you daze” leave a strong impression.

It’s perfect for when you want to look back on memories with someone special or need the courage to step into a new romance.

It’s sure to stay close to your heart and lift your spirits.

A BUMP OF CHICKEN song that portrays a lonely heart trying to protect itself by keeping distance from the outside world.

The protagonist’s feelings as they try to isolate themselves by closing their eyes to the world are conveyed through Motoo Fujiwara’s gentle vocals.

Yet rather than shutting themselves away completely, a “present” from someone important serves as their emotional support.

Included on the album “present from you,” released in June 2008, this track is sure to resonate when you’re worn out from interacting with others or when you want to connect with someone but can’t quite take the first step.
